| Three Bears
Three girls ages 4, 5 and 6 own three bears. Each bear has a different name. Use the clues to find out the bear’s names, which girl owns them, and how old the girl is.
BEAR A BEAR B BEAR C
1. Jenna is older than the girl who owns Bear B and younger than the girl whose bear is named Bibble.
2. The bear named Boodle belongs to the youngest girl.
3. The bear named Bubble is not Bear C.
4. Jolika is younger than Jessica.

Three Bears – Answer!
Jenna is 5 years old and owns Bear A, named Bubble.
Jolika is 4 years old and owns Bear B, named Boodle.
Jessica is 6 years old and owns Bear C, named Bibble.
Here’s how you could figure it out:
From Clue 1
-Jenna must be 5 years old, because this is the only age that is older than one and younger than another.
-Jenna does not own Bear B, which must be owned by the 4 year old.
-Jenna does not have the bear named Bibble, which must belong to the 6 year old.
-Bear B is not Bibble, so the 6 year old owns Bibble.
-Jenna must have Bear A or C.
From Clue 2
-The 4 year old is the youngest, and we used clue 1 to know that she owns bear B. Boodle is the bear at B.
-Since Bibble is the 6 year old’s bear (clue 1) and now we have Boodle with the 4 year old, that means Bubble must be Jenna’s bear.
From Clue 3
-Bubble is not Bear C, and we just learned (clue 2) it is Jenna’s, so Jenna must be Bear A. (We already know in clue 1 she cannot be Bear B.)
-Since Boodle is Bear B (clue 2), and Bubble is now Bear A, Bibble can only be Bear C.
From Clue 4
-If Jolika is younger than Jessica, and Jenna is the 5 year old, Jolika can only be the 4 year old, and owns Bear B, named Boodle.

How Many? – Answer!
There are 60 s. in a m. That means 60 seconds in a minute. Can you work out these?
- 7 d. in a w. = 7 days in a week
- 24 h. in a d. = 24 hours in a day
- 60 m. in an h. = 60 minutes in an hour
- 12 m. in a y. = 12 months in a year
- 100 c. in a m. = 100 centimetres in a metre
- 52 w. in a y. = 52 weeks in a year
